Linus Torvalds about this: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Pzl1B7nB9Kc Distros (Debian in particular comes to mind) have some really annoying packaging rules, and as a maintainer of a Go program, it's a huge pain, so we decided to just set up a repo with https://cloudsmith.com/ instead of trying to deal with that. They require every dependency (indirect or not) to be packaged separately. We don't have the time for... - Source: Hacker News / over 4 years ago
